Public Safety...Services
The officers provide the following services:
* Patrol of campus Property and Buildings.
* Investigation of threats, harassment, disruptive or offensive actions,
disorder and criminal offenses.
* Investigation of forced entry, theft or vandalism and other reported
offenses.
* Escort Service
* First Aid to injured or ill people
* Explanation of Ohio Laws and the college policy and rules to employees
and students.
Escorts. Anytime you come to, leave or
walk on campus, you may request an escort. This is encouraged in the
evening hours to get you safely to where you need to go. Call the Campus
Police Department at 287-2525 and tell the Dispatcher where you are and
where you are going. Officers are glad to walk you to your on-campus
destination.
Vehicle problems. Campus Police
officers will attempt to assist with jump-starts. If the officer cannot
help, you will be assisted in contacting someone who can.
The department works closely with the State Highway Patrol, the Franklin
County Sheriff and the Columbus Police. The department also has a
working relationship with other university police departments.
The Public Safety department has 18 officers and 12 full time support
staff members to serve the Columbus State Campus community 24 hours a
day, 7 days a week. Many of the officers are also trained as Bike patrol
officers, increasing visibility and improving student assistance, as
well as nationally registered First Responders.
Access To Campus Buildings. Most
college academic facilities are open from 6:15 a.m. to 11 p.m. Monday
through Friday. Weekend hours vary due to schedules and use of
buildings. Anyone wishing to enter a building after hours will need to
contact the Campus Police department for assistance.
Staff and faculty who need to enter a building after hours will be asked
to fill out an access authorization form, available in the Public Safety
department, and have it signed by their department supervisor. The form
should then be submitted to the Public Safety department. Students who
wish to access labs/classrooms must arrange for a faculty member to be
present.
